Summary
UNC Health’s Digital Health & Innovation team is seeking a highly skilled Senior Analyst with expertise in Epic Cheers Campaigns and/or Healthy Planet to help advance our patient engagement and marketing automation strategy. This position will focus on building and optimizing front‑end campaign logic to accurately identify and target the right patient and prospective patient populations, ensuring our outreach efforts are data‑driven, compliant, and aligned with organizational goals.
In addition to supporting traditional patient engagement efforts, this role will collaborate closely with Marketing and Population Health teams to ingest and operationalize prospective patient data into Epic Cheers. The Senior Analyst will also design and maintain robust reporting and dashboards to measure campaign performance, ROI, and the overall value delivered to UNC Health.
Responsibilities
- Design, build, and maintain Epic Cheers Campaigns using complex rules and logic to identify appropriate populations for targeted outreach.
- Partner with Marketing and Analytics teams to integrate prospective patient data sources into Epic, enabling outreach to potential patients not yet attributed to UNC Health.
- Translate campaign requirements into efficient and scalable logic within Epic (using Rule Editor, Reporting Workbench, Healthy Planet registries, or Clarity/Caboodle queries).
- Develop and support comprehensive campaign performance dashboards, tracking metrics such as reach, engagement, conversion, and ROI.
- Collaborate with stakeholders to define value frameworks for campaigns (e.g., downstream appointments, care gap closure, network retention, or revenue influence).
- Ensure campaign data accuracy, segmentation integrity, and consistency across multiple concurrent initiatives.
- Establish and maintain standardized templates and governance for campaign logic, documentation, and reporting.
- Identify opportunities to improve efficiency, automation, and alignment between clinical, operational, and marketing outreach.
- Support UNC Health’s strategic shift toward data‑driven, omnichannel engagement, leveraging the Epic platform as the foundation for personalized outreach and patient experience improvement.
